How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 14602?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 14602 Studio Apartments | $1,163 | $610 | $1,695 |
| 14602 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,765 | $750 | $6,837 |
| 14602 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,058 | $845 | $9,863 |
| 14602 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,136 | $1,050 | $5,500 |
| 14602 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,853 | $975 | $3,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included the 14602 ZIP Code Apartments
What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in 14602?
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in 14602 is at Canyon Creek Apartments listed at $658.
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included 14602 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in 14602 is $1,242.
What is the largest Utilities Included 14602 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in 14602 is a 1,879 square feet unit starting from $925 at Willow Creek.
What is the average size for 14602 Utilities Included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Utilities Included rental in 14602 is currently at 735 sq ft.
